Transponder Chips

The transponder chips inside your car key are a very crucial component of your car key. They transmit the signal using a unique frequency when the key is inserted in the ignition, the vehicle's device recognises the code and knows it's you. The engine won't start when the device inside the car doesn’t recognise the signal. This is a security measure that was designed to prevent thieves from hot wiring their vehicles and driving them off.

The chip doesn't contain a battery so does not require charging or replaced. It must be programmed by someone who has access to the ECU of your car. This is why you should take your key to an expert locksmith.
